水库沥青混凝土防渗面板裂缝水下检查及修复  被引量:8

Underwater Inspection and Repair of Cracks in Asphalt Concrete Anti-Seepage Panel of Reservoir

摘  要:针对内蒙古呼和浩特抽水蓄能电站上水库库底沥青混凝土防渗面板渗水的问题,通过水下录像检查和水下探摸示踪检查,发现了面板裂缝。采用嵌填止水填料、盖片封闭等措施对裂缝进行水下修复后,廊道渗水量明显减少,直至呈干燥状态。实践证明,该次水下探摸检查及水下沥青混凝土裂缝修复方法,可有效处理沥青混凝土面板局部裂缝问题。Research on the seepage of asphalt concrete anti-seepage panel at the bottom of the upper reservoir is conducted in Inner Mongolia Hohhot Pumped Storage Power Station and the cracks in the panel are found through underwater video inspection and underwater exploration and tracking.The cracks are not repaired underwater by filling the water stop material and sealing the cover until they are dry,and the rate of water leakage in the corridor is reduced obviously.The underwater exploration and inspection and the underwater repair of cracks in asphalt concrete in Hohhot Pumped-Storage Power Station provide a good reference for seepage treatment of the similar projects.
